A day after the Maharashtra govt issued notification transferring Chhota Rajan cases to CBI, a special MCOCA court on Tuesday adjourned the J. Dey case hearing to November 23, 2015.
Rajan is the alleged to be the main conspirator in the J. Dey murder case. The Mumbai Crime Branch has said they have not yet received a copy of the notification.
The MCOCA expressed concern over the delay and confusion caused by the transfer of the case at the trial stage as the Bombay High Court had directed expeditious trial.
